Chipotle Mexican Grill
We were eating at Chipotle Mexican Grill and on the back of their cups they have interesting stories to read. If you have been there with your kids you probably are busy talking with them so let me pass on a story about The Land Institute. This Kansas based nonprofit is working to transform agriculture by cross-breeding annual crops like wheat, corn, sunflowers with deep-rooted perennials. The story goes on to say that planted in mixtures, they diminish the need for pesticides, herbicides and fertilizers as well as saving water, reducing erosion and replenishing soil. Check out http://www.landinstitute.org/ if this interests you. Amazing how people are so inventive and serious about sustainable agriculture and thinking BIG about helping our planet.
